The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of James Adams, born in 1826 in Dundee, Forfarshire (Angus), consisted of 4 members. James was the head of the household, married to Agnes Adams, born in 1822 in Fife, Scotland. They had 2 children; Isabella (born 1859 in Dundee, Forfarshire (Angus), Scotland) and Margaret (born 1866 in Dundee, Forfarshire (Angus), Scotland).
